Choosing a fence kit depends on the needs of your property and desired style, with options available for wood, chain link, metal or vinyl. Wood is a popular choice for its beauty and natural look, while metal and vinyl fences are preferred for their durability. The lay of the land will also determine the best type of fence for your space, with rolling pastures calling for flexible panels while a flat backyard is perfect for classic wood or chain link fencing.
